Cybersecurity

PAN-OS Captive Portal Zero-Day: Understanding CVE-2026-0300 and Mitigating Remote Code Execution Risks

2026-05-14 09:55:38

Overview

The cybersecurity landscape recently encountered a critical vulnerability designated CVE-2026-0300, a zero-day exploit affecting the PAN-OS User-ID Authentication Portal, commonly known as the Captive Portal. This flaw, uncovered by Unit 42 researchers, allows unauthenticated remote code execution (RCE) through a buffer overflow in the captive portal component. Given the widespread use of PAN-OS in enterprise firewalls, this vulnerability poses a severe risk to network security, potentially enabling attackers to gain full control over affected devices. This article provides a thorough breakdown of CVE-2026-0300, its technical underpinnings, exploitation mechanics, and actionable mitigation strategies.

PAN-OS Captive Portal Zero-Day: Understanding CVE-2026-0300 and Mitigating Remote Code Execution Risks
Source: unit42.paloaltonetworks.com

What is CVE-2026-0300?

CVE-2026-0300 is a buffer overflow vulnerability embedded in the PAN-OS Captive Portal functionality. The captive portal is a feature used to authenticate users before granting network access, often deployed in guest Wi-Fi or BYOD environments. The flaw resides in how the portal processes incoming authentication requests. When a specially crafted request is sent to the portal's authentication service, it triggers a buffer overflow in memory allocation routines.

Technical Analysis

Technically, the vulnerability stems from insufficient bounds checking when handling user-supplied input within the authentication handler. An attacker can send a request exceeding the expected size, overflowing a buffer in the stack or heap. This overwrites adjacent memory regions, including return addresses or function pointers. As a result, the attacker can inject arbitrary shellcode that executes with the privileges of the captive portal process—often at the system level. Because no authentication is required to send requests to the portal, the exploitation is unauthenticated, making it especially dangerous.

Attack Vector and Exploitation

To exploit CVE-2026-0300, an attacker needs network access to the PAN-OS device's captive portal port (typically TCP 80 or 443). The exploit does not require prior knowledge of credentials or session tokens. Unit 42's analysis shows that proof-of-concept code can achieve remote code execution in less than a second after connection. The attack payload can be delivered via a single HTTP POST request, making it easy to automate across multiple targets. Once executed, the attacker gains a shell on the firewall appliance, from which they can pivot to internal networks, exfiltrate data, or deploy ransomware.

Impact on Organizations

The consequences of successful exploitation are severe. Affected PAN-OS devices include many next-generation firewalls used by enterprises, service providers, and critical infrastructure. An attacker with RCE can:

PAN-OS Captive Portal Zero-Day: Understanding CVE-2026-0300 and Mitigating Remote Code Execution Risks
Source: unit42.paloaltonetworks.com

Given that captive portals are often exposed to the internet (e.g., in hotel or corporate guest networks), the attack surface is substantial. Organizations with unpatched PAN-OS versions are at immediate risk of compromise.

Mitigation and Response

Palo Alto Networks has released security updates to address CVE-2026-0300. The following steps are critical for protection:

  1. Update PAN-OS to the latest patched version immediately. Refer to the vendor advisory for specific version numbers.
  2. Restrict access to the captive portal interface to only trusted IP addresses using firewall rules, if possible.
  3. Enable threat prevention signatures in your security policy to detect and block exploit attempts.
  4. Monitor logs for unusual traffic patterns or authentication requests to the captive portal.

Additionally, organizations should assume compromise if they have been running vulnerable versions and perform forensic analysis. Unit 42 recommends applying patches as soon as possible and conducting thorough network scans for signs of exploitation.

Conclusion

CVE-2026-0300 represents a critical zero-day vulnerability that underscores the importance of prompt patch management and network segmentation. By understanding the buffer overflow mechanism and the unauthenticated RCE vector, security teams can better defend against this threat. For the latest updates, refer to Unit 42's full threat brief and Palo Alto Networks' advisory. Staying vigilant and applying the mitigation steps outlined above will reduce the risk of a successful attack on your PAN-OS infrastructure.

Explore

How to Close the AI Joy Gap: A Developer's Guide to Thriving in the AI Era Aqara Camera Hub G350: The First Matter-Certified Camera Brings Interoperability to Smart Home Security Grafana Labs Acquires Logline to Supercharge Loki's Log Query Performance at Scale Restructuring Engineering Teams for AI Agents: A Step-by-Step Playbook Tux the Penguin at 30: Celebrating Linux's Beloved Mascot